Vision: Our students will graduate prepared for life’s challenges as life-long, adaptable learners, passionate in their pursuits, with clear aspirations and a commitment to bettering the lives of others.
Elma School District Board Goals
District Climate: Create a culture of empowerment and mutual respect, nurturing a love of learning and the creation of individual pathways through active encouragement and mentoring. Celebrate success at all levels through proactive, positive and sincere communication.
Powerful Teaching & Learning: Ensure that students are engaged and accountable learners, meeting high expectations and demonstrating growth, through differentiated, intentional instruction and integrated technology. Hire and retain inspirational teachers, supported by an effective and collaborative framework that encourages professional growth and excellence in the classroom.
Community & Parent Engagement: Engage the support and expertise of our community and families through diverse partnerships which enhance student learning.
Readiness: Ensure that every student transitions seamlessly into our district, between grades and campuses, and graduates with the life skills necessary to succeed in post-secondary educational and career pursuits.
Early Learning: Advance school-readiness via active outreach to parents and pre-school providers, setting expectations and sharing educational tools. Foster successful K-3 transitions, using proactive assessment and early intervention strategies.
Facilities: Build trust and community support, communicate a message and process that is transparent and compelling—to provide and/or maintain the renovation or replacement of aging or missing facilities.
Mission/Vision/Board Goals Adopted August 24, 2016
